Two individuals stole 2,300 euros and a gold watch from an elderly woman living in Garches (Hauts-de-Seine) on Tuesday afternoon.

The total amount of the loot is estimated at more than 5,000 euros.

The first explained to him that he had to turn off the water in order to be able to do an intervention.

Asking for access to the kitchen, he grabbed some jewelry in the process and left without really shutting off the water supply.

The false policeman, accomplice of the first burglar, arrived just after.

He showed the octogenarian the stolen jewelry and told her that she had just been the victim of a thief.

He then wished to access his victim's safe, claiming the need to check that no precious object found there had disappeared.

The man in the uniform also claimed that he had to take fingerprints.

After she left, the elderly woman discovered that part of her savings in cash and a watch had been stolen by the scammer.
